  • 5.  RE: Logger Adapter Problem [1]

    Posted Mon December 23, 2002 05:44 AM

    If you are using adapter manager you need to do the following:
    Install the 411 adapter set
    Install the EI adapter set
    Install adapter manager
    Create and start an adapter process monitor
    In Enterprise Manager create a client group for the logger adapter
    In Adapter Manager create a new adapter instance of type logger
    The DDL for MSSQL should be somewhere in your wM directory structure
